In a pioneering effort to enhance road safety, the United Kingdom has introduced an artificial intelligence (AI) camera system on a major highway, which has identified approximately 300 individuals engaging in texting while driving. This initiative is part of a wider strategy by law enforcement agencies to mitigate traffic accidents. Devon and Cornwall Police’s road safety head, Adrian Leisk, stressed that deploying this technology sends a clear message to potential traffic violators.

Enhancing road safety through AI surveillance

The AI camera system, operational on a prominent thoroughfare connecting London to the UK’s southwest, has yielded significant results. Within three days of its activation, the system captured 180 seatbelt violations and 117 cases of drivers using mobile phones behind the wheel. These outcomes underscore the prevalence of risky behaviors on the road, emphasizing the need for innovative solutions to curb such practices.

The mechanics behind the AI camera system

The technology behind this groundbreaking system is the brainchild of Acusensus, a technology firm based in Australia, in collaboration with Vision Zero South West. The system employs a combination of cutting-edge elements to detect seatbelt and mobile phone offenses. Utilizing infrared flash, high-speed shutters, and an advanced lensing and filtering mechanism, the system captures remarkably clear images of passing vehicles, facilitating accurate recognition of violations.

Acusensus employed a comprehensive training process for its AI, allowing it to identify specific behaviors indicative of seatbelt negligence and mobile phone use while driving. These training patterns are cross-referenced with real-time images captured by the system. Additionally, the incorporation of infrared cameras assists in detecting mobile phones by responding to their infrared-sensitive components.

Upon detecting potential violations, the Acusensus system thoroughly analyzes the data before transmitting relevant images to a human review team. Once the review is complete and the violation confirmed, the team proceeds to dispatch warnings or intended prosecution notices to the offending motorists.

Successful implementation and its ramifications

The AI camera system’s impact has been particularly noticeable on the A30, a major road linking London and the southwest of the UK. Following a 15-day trial, the technology’s deployment led to the identification of 590 instances of drivers neglecting to wear seatbelts and 45 cases of mobile phone usage while driving. Devon and Cornwall Police’s Adrian Leisk articulated the rationale behind this technological leap, expressing concern over seatbelt negligence and mobile phone use behind the wheel, which pose significant threats to road safety.

Leisk asserted, “We are employing this new technology to send a clear message to anyone who continues to use their phone behind the wheel – you will get caught.” He acknowledged that while the majority of drivers exhibit responsible behavior, a minority’s recklessness still jeopardizes lives.

A global trend toward technological policing

Integrating AI and technology in law enforcement extends beyond the UK’s borders. Notably, the San Francisco Police Department has adopted drones and robots for extreme situations, and California Assembly Bill 481 amendment enables drones to prevent further loss of innocent lives. In another instance, the Tulsa Police Department utilizes virtual reality (VR) training for officers, simulating traffic stops and active shooter situations. Officer Ben Brandt shared insights into VR training’s efficiency, highlighting its ability to recreate various scenarios, enhancing officer preparedness rapidly.
